Our entire sales and service team has completed intensive product training on ELPRO monitoring systems. The aim was to gain detailed knowledge of the cloud-based elproCLOUD solutions and the ECOLOG-PRO device generation and to learn how to use them in practice.

The focus was on elproCLOUD. The cloud-based solution monitors temperature and humidity wirelessly in real time. The IoT sensors transmit data via NB IoT or LTE M. Each device has a display and stores up to 31,000 measured values. The battery life is up to 14 months. Typical applications are refrigerators, freezers, ULT freezers, incubators, and cryotanks.

Why ELPRO?

ELPRO has been developing monitoring solutions for regulated environments for over 40 years. More than 90 percent of its customers come from the pharmaceutical industry. The company employs over 230 people at 8 locations worldwide. The systems are designed for GxP environments and meet requirements such as GMP and 21 CFR Part 11. product portfolio

ELPRO

ECOLOG-PRO 1TGe

  • Versatile temperature monitoring: Monitoring valuable goods in refrigerators, freezers, or under ambient conditions
  • Extended measuring range with optional external Pt100 probe for extremely low temperatures and 2-point calibration
  • Cloud-based monitoring: Requires annual elproCLOUD software licenses for internal and external sensors

ELPRO

ECOLOG PRO 1TGI

  • Mobile IoT Logger: Internal temperature sensor for wireless monitoring
  • Replaceable batteries: Long-term use with easy battery replacement function
  • Cloud monitoring: 1 annual elproCLOUD license required

ELPRO

ECOLOG-PRO 1THGi

  • Wireless IoT logger: Internal temperature and humidity sensors for continuous monitoring
  • Replaceable batteries: Easy replacement for long-term operation
  • Cloud-based monitoring: Requires 2 annual elproCLOUD software licenses (1x for temperature, 1x for humidity sensor)
